TCC In Drive Mode
This OSC function is used to test whether the torque converter clutch is engaging and disengaging correctly.The OSC functions for the TCC parameter allows the technician to choose the following:
- TCC - activates TCC OFF and ON.
- [ON] - turns TCC solenoid ON.
- [OFF] - turns TCC solenoid OFF.
OSC "TCC OFF" DRIVE MODE Operates ONLY when:
- anti-lock brake speed sensor and digital TR sensors are operational.
- No anti-lock brake speed sensor and digital TR sensor DTCs present.
- Engine ON.
- Transmission range selector lever in O/D.
- Vehicle speed is greater than 2 mph.
OSC "TCC ON" DRIVE MODE Operates ONLY when:
- anti-lock brake speed sensor and digital TR sensors are operational.
- No anti-lock brake speed sensor and digital TR sensor DTCs present.
- Engine ON.
- Transmission range selector lever in O/D.
- Vehicle speed is greater than 3.2 km/h (2 mph).
- Transmission in 2nd gear or higher.
- TFT is between 15-135°C (60-275°F).
- Brake not applied "OFF" below 32 mph (20 mph).
- (Not an excessive load on engine (engine lugging).
OSC Command Values
- [OFF] - turns TCC OFF.
- [ON] - turns TCC ON.
- [XXX] - cancels OSC value sent.
- [SEND] - sends the values to PCM.
Drive Mode Procedures for TCC
Follow operating instructions from the NGS menu screen.
- Select "Output State Control."
- Select "Trans - Drive Mode."
- Select "PIDs" to be monitored.
- Monitor all selected PIDs during test.
- Select "Parameters - TCC."
- Select "ON" to turn solenoid ON.
- Press "SEND" to send command ON.
- Select "OFF" to turn solenoid OFF.
- Press "SEND" to send command OFF.
- Select "XXX" to cancel at any time.
- Press " SEND. "
